Suzano (SUZ) Cost of Revenue (2017 - 2026)
Suzano (SUZ) posted quarterly Cost of Revenue of $1.5 billion for Q1 2026, up 12.47% year-over-year from $1.3 billion in Q1 2025, and down 12.1% quarter-over-quarter from $1.7 billion in Q4 2025.
